Two spirit people native american

Traditionally, Indian fraternities were men, women, and sometimes intersex people who combined male and female activities with unique features of their dual status. In most tribes they were not considered male or female, they accepted a different alternative gender status.

:brown_circle: What are two spirit people 2020

July 3, 2020. TwoSpirit, a translation of the term anishinaabemowin niizh manidoowag, refers to a person who personifies both the male and female spirit. Activist Albert McLeod coined the term in 1990 to refer to the indigenous peoples of the ■■■■■■■, ■■■, bisexual, transgender and queer (LHBTQ) community.

:brown_circle: Is the word two spirit interchangeable with ■■■?

The two spirits are not interchangeable with LGBT or ■■■ Indians, but although they are in English, they must have the traditional meaning of native language terms for the culturally specific ceremonial roles that elders play. the ceremonial church of two spirits is recognized and approved.

What does two spirit mean to indigenous people?

Two Spirit has no sexual orientation. While dual-spirit people can also identify as ■■■, ■■■■■■■, bisexual, ■■■ or pansexual, Two Spirit does not mean ■■■ Indian, a common misconception, according to Pruden. This is a specific term for indigenous peoples only.

:eight_spoked_asterisk: Are there two spirit males and two spirit females?

In tribes where two-eyed men and women were called by the same term, this status was equivalent to that of the third sex. In other cases, women with two minds were called a separate term and formed the fourth sex.

What do you call someone who is two spirit?

This term is a translation of the term anishinaabemowin niizh manidoowag, two spirits. People with two minds may also use terms from their own language to describe their sexual attraction or gender differences, such as B. beckon (Lakota) or nàdleehé (Dinéh).

:eight_spoked_asterisk: What did two spirit people do for a living?

In many tribes, two spiritual men performed specific religious functions as healers, shamans, and ceremonial leaders. ■■■■■■■■■■ relationships. Dual-spirited people often have sexual and emotional relationships with non-dual same-sex spirits and form short-term and long-term relationships.
